Okta (OKTA) Short-term Investments: 2017-2025
Historic Short-term Investments for Okta (OKTA) over the last 9 years, with Oct 2025 value amounting to $1.8 billion.
- Okta's Short-term Investments fell 6.19% to $1.8 billion in Q4 2025 from the same period last year, while for Oct 2025 it was $1.8 billion, marking a year-over-year decrease of 6.19%. This contributed to the annual value of $2.1 billion for FY2025, which is 13.17% up from last year.
- Per Okta's latest filing, its Short-term Investments stood at $1.8 billion for Q4 2025, which was down 8.27% from $2.0 billion recorded in Q3 2025.
- In the past 5 years, Okta's Short-term Investments ranged from a high of $2.3 billion in Q1 2023 and a low of $1.7 billion during Q4 2023.
- Over the past 3 years, Okta's median Short-term Investments value was $2.0 billion (recorded in 2024), while the average stood at $2.0 billion.
- In the last 5 years, Okta's Short-term Investments skyrocketed by 145.32% in 2021 and then declined by 22.60% in 2023.
- Quarterly analysis of 5 years shows Okta's Short-term Investments stood at $2.1 billion in 2021, then grew by 5.40% to $2.2 billion in 2022, then dropped by 22.20% to $1.7 billion in 2023, then grew by 12.02% to $1.9 billion in 2024, then fell by 6.19% to $1.8 billion in 2025.
- Its last three reported values are $1.8 billion in Q4 2025, $2.0 billion for Q3 2025, and $2.2 billion during Q2 2025.
